[PATCH] gdbserver does not need xstrdup


gdbserver has its own implementation of xstrdup.  However, because
gdbserver links against libiberty now, I think this is not needed.
This patch removes it.

gdb/gdbserver/ChangeLog
2019-09-03  Tom Tromey  <tromey@adacore.com>

	* utils.c (xstrdup): Remove.
